Abstract
Among the many ways to do business, e-collaboration system is gradually widely used by virtue of its advantages. Yet, designing e-collaboration systems still proves to be a great challenge due to the incomplete and inaccurate design specifications. This paper presents a characteristic modeling approach to facilitate e-collaboration system design. This approach transforms e-collaboration requirements descriptions into four types of design models. The coordination, communication, collaboration, and connectivity characteristics of e-collaborative systems are firstly addressed in these design models. In general, these models are designed to provide a more comprehensive and accurate system specification than the original requirement descriptions. The approach intends to provide a systematical approach for modeling e-collaboration processes to support e-collaboration systems design.
